Sci-fi buildings for Tomorrows War (pic heavy)
« on: July 16, 2011, 10:06:14 AM »
Hi,

I have been building some mining colony buildings for my Tomorrows war project (15mm) and this is what I've gotten ready this far. Needs to be painted though :)

All have been made using cardboard, foamboard, plasticard, styrene strips, urban war set pieces.

Large building with removable roof






Smaller building






Fences



All together with some fences and some Khurasan miniatures for size reference



Then some buildings made from urban war kits








So.. some painting work still needed and then couple of more buildings and most importantly I need to make an gaming board :)
